The area of a rectangle or square is calculated by multiplying its length by its width. To determine the area of rectangle ABCD, we need to know its dimensions, which are not provided in the question. However, we can explore the concept of area using a related example involving squares.
Marta has an original square with a side length of 4 inches. The area of this square is found by squaring the side length: 4 inches × 4 inches = 16 square inches. If the side length of a similar square is doubled, the new side length is 8 inches (4 inches × 2). The area of the larger square is then 8 inches × 8 inches = 64 square inches.
To compare the areas, we use a ratio. The area of the larger square is four times the area of the smaller square (64 square inches : 16 square inches = 4:1). Hence, when the side length of a square is doubled, its area increases by a factor of four.
